Richmond Hill Community Sees Justice: Man Charged in Troubling Series of Indecent Acts

A palpable sigh of relief is spreading across Richmond Hill as York Regional Police have announced a significant breakthrough in a series of disturbing indecent acts that have unsettled the community for weeks. Authorities have successfully apprehended a local man, bringing a potential end to the concerning pattern of behaviour.

Following a diligent investigation that involved community appeals and extensive police work, 42-year-old Mohamed Badreldin of Richmond Hill was taken into custody on Wednesday, May 15, 2024.

He now faces multiple charges of committing an indecent act, a development that signals a step towards restoring peace of mind for residents.

The incidents, which had sparked considerable public concern and prompted a police warning, began as early as March 21, 2024, and continued through to April 19, 2024.

Police reports indicate that in many of these cases, a male suspect was observed performing indecent acts while seated inside his vehicle. These acts occurred in various locations throughout Richmond Hill, often near residential streets and public areas, raising alarm among those who encountered them.

York Regional Police had previously issued a public safety alert, urging residents to exercise vigilance and report any suspicious activity immediately.

In their efforts to identify the individual responsible, they also released descriptions of the suspect and details about his vehicle, appealing directly to the community for assistance.

The arrest of Mr. Badreldin marks a critical turning point in this case. While charges have been laid, police continue to encourage anyone who may have witnessed these acts, or who believes they may have been a victim, to come forward.

Investigators are committed to ensuring all incidents are accounted for and that justice is thoroughly pursued for all individuals impacted by these unsettling events.

This development powerfully underscores the vital importance of community vigilance and active collaboration with law enforcement in maintaining public safety.

York Regional Police remind the public that all charges are allegations, and the accused is presumed innocent until proven guilty in a court of law.
